The ability to generate a Contents report appears to be unavailable in 2022b - is this the case ?

Contents report is not available in Current Folder / Reports in 2022b - can it be accessed elsewhere

Contents Report has been intentionally removed from the Current Folder Browser context menu in R2022b because our data showed that this is the least-used menu item, and we are looking for opportunities to simplify our menus.
To generate reports, you can run the command below in the MATLAB command window:
runreport('contentsrpt')

That does not work in R2024b. I couldn't find any references in the Release Notes on the removal of the context menu or the contentsrpt function. Did I miss it?
